This study aims to reveal the misconceptions of students at the 46 Palembnag State Middle School in the "Human Circulatory System" material. The type of research used in this study is descriptive quantitative. Sampling was ditermined by stratified Purposive Sampling.The research instrument used in this study was the Essay Problem accompanied by a Certainty of response index (CRI) column. The result showed that the percentage of students who experienced misconceptions was 28.3% and the percentage was smaller than the percentage of students who did not know the concept. The most common misconceptions experienced by students are the determination of blood groups, the scheme of the human circulatory system and the disturbances that occur in the human circulatory system.
